Photoinduced second harmonic generation of Bi2S3 microcrystallite doped silica glass

Hongbing CHEN , Hai ping XIA , Congshan ZHU , Fuxi GAN

材料科学技术(英)

Silica glasses doped with Bi2S3 microcystallite was prepared by the sol-gel process. Photoinduced second harmonic generation (SHG) was observed in the glass when it was irradiated with intense 1.06 μm and frequency doubled laser beams from a mode-locked Nd: YAG laser. It was found that the signal intensity increased with the irradiating time and approached a saturation gradually. The effect may be explained reasonably by the DC field model.
